
The August 2021 issue of ProPack.pro puts the spotlight on labels and labelling. We delve into everything labels and labelling, and how businesses can set themselves apart from the rest in this space.
We also take a closer look at the sheet-fed Rollem Insignia rotary flexo magnetic die cutter, available from Graph-Pak. With commercial printers moving towards packaging and trends in packaging showing no signs of slowing down, the Rollem Insignia benefits commercial printers that are embarking on current market trends and pivoting into the packaging space.
The issue also features Hero Packaging, an Australian founded home-compostable shipping packaging business that has committed to removing plastic from packaging and shipping in Australia and around the world.
